Microsoft 365 introduces a modernized change management model with flexible release audiences (Frontier, Standard, Deferred), enhanced Message center communications, and AI-powered insights via the MCP Server. Rolling out mid-April 2026, it offers IT teams greater clarity, control, and proactive change management.
We are introducing a modernized change management model for Microsoft 365 to help IT teams manage the pace of innovation and realize value faster. Based on customer feedback, this new approach provides greater clarity, consistency, and control through flexible release audiences, more actionable Message center posts, and AI enabled access to trusted release information.

When this will happen:
General Availability (Worldwide): We will begin rolling out mid-April 2026 and expect to complete by late April 2026.
